Transaction 32ebfdaed521777581af3145ec58c012a8622040d66ef5c9609edbfb71d7e2a5

1 Input
2 Outputs
  • 32ebfdaed521777581af3145ec58c012a8622040d66ef5c9609edbfb71d7e2a5:0
  • value  14415
    address  1F52YcrKxXoKuMfcEEew31vRKXjACTkCGe
  • 32ebfdaed521777581af3145ec58c012a8622040d66ef5c9609edbfb71d7e2a5:1
  • value  54431447
    address  3AgTAm6JNAPnhumMigfmQMkWaWna8u4wCx